bike rack that fits
I bought a yakima saris 2 bike rack today, it fits perfectly and does not interfere with the spoiler up or down. although the yakima catalog says no applications for the xfire, it works perfectly with the addition of yakima's "glass hatchback" special top straps. They actually slide thru the hatchback and have these sort of rubber dumbells about 6 inches long on the inside end so they put the stress on the metal interior of the hatchback and the underside inside of the roof. The other straps side and bottom just go on the lower part of the hatchback. Middle foot sits on the glass (stability and medium tension only, not weight bearing), bottom feet (weight bearing) on top of the bumper.
